Maximizing vertical space in a tiny home often means moving the bedroom off the floor and into the rafters. While a floating loft creates an airy, open feel below, the structural integrity of that platform depends entirely on the hardware connecting it to the wall. Choosing the wrong support system isn’t just a design flaw; it is a serious safety risk that could lead to structural failure under load.

How to Calculate Your Loft’s Total Weight Load

To determine the weight load, first add the mass of the platform materials, such as plywood and framing lumber. Next, include the weight of the mattress, the bedding, and the maximum anticipated weight of the individuals using the loft. Always account for dynamic load, which includes movement like climbing, shifting, or jumping, by multiplying the static weight by a factor of 1.5.

Distribute this total weight across the number of brackets you intend to install. If the result exceeds the per-bracket rating provided by the manufacturer, you must either increase the number of brackets or upgrade to a higher weight-class product. Never rely on an estimate; over-engineering is the only safe approach in a mobile dwelling.

Remember that weight distribution is rarely uniform in a tiny home. If the loft is accessed from one side, that edge will bear significantly more force during the act of climbing up. Ensure that your bracket placement accounts for the most heavily trafficked areas of the platform.

Securing Brackets to Your Wall Framing Safely

The bracket is only as strong as the wood it is bolted to. In a tiny home, exterior walls are often thin, meaning the studs are the only structural members capable of handling the weight. Never attempt to anchor a loft bracket into drywall or thin paneling alone, as these materials will fail under tension.

Always drive your lag bolts directly into the center of the wall studs. If the studs do not align perfectly with your preferred bracket placement, install horizontal blocking between the studs before finishing the interior walls. This creates a solid, continuous wood surface that allows for flexible bracket positioning without compromising strength.

Using the right fasteners is just as important as the bracket itself. Use high-quality, structural-grade lag screws of the length recommended by the bracket manufacturer. Avoid generic drywall screws, which have brittle shanks and can snap under the shear forces generated by a loft platform.

Key Factors in Choosing the Right Brackets

When selecting your hardware, prioritize the steel thickness, the type of mounting plate, and the finish. A thicker gauge of steel reduces flexing, which is essential for preventing cracks in your interior wall finish. Check if the bracket uses a gusseted design; the triangle support beneath the horizontal arm is what provides the primary resistance against downward force.

Consider the finish, especially if you live in a humid or coastal environment. A powder-coated or galvanized finish is necessary to prevent corrosion, which can weaken steel over time. Even in a climate-controlled tiny home, condensation can collect behind walls, leading to unseen rust.

Finally, match the bracket style to your mounting surface. If you are attaching to steel framing, you will need self-tapping, hardened steel bolts rather than wood lag screws. Always verify the installation requirements against the specific framing material of the home.

Common Loft Installation Mistakes to Avoid

The most frequent error is underestimating the leverage exerted on the wall. A loft acts as a long lever; even a small amount of play at the wall mount will translate into significant movement at the outer edge of the platform. Always ensure the bracket is perfectly flush and tightened to the point of zero wiggle.

Another common mistake is neglecting the vibration inherent in mobile living. Lofts in RVs or tiny homes on wheels are subjected to constant G-forces during transit. If the brackets are not properly secured with locking washers or thread-locking compound, they will slowly work themselves loose over time.

Lastly, never skimp on the number of brackets to save money or space. Spreading the load across more points is always safer than relying on a few heavy-duty brackets placed too far apart. If a loft spans eight feet, four or five brackets are significantly safer than two, regardless of the individual weight rating of each unit.
